Nodal Exchange and Compute Desk to Launch Compute Futures Contracts

WASHINGTON & NEW YORK — Nodal Exchange, a leading U.S. power derivatives exchange offering the world’s largest suite of locational power futures contracts, and Compute Desk, a premier provider of compute data and benchmark indexes for the GPU (Graphics Processing Unit) compute ecosystem, today announced plans to launch a new suite of GPU compute futures […]
